Maytag dryer , blows BOTH fuses as soon as you push the go button .
Already checked the element , not grounded or shorted . Motor windings
likewise . Checked all wiring for worn or frayed spots , none . One of those
intellidry models with infinite temp control .
Guy at the appliance repair/parts store I buy at sez "I dunno" .
At this stage "I dunno" is all I know too ...


WAG they usually put some sort of over temperature protector near the
heating elements, in-line with their power connection. May look similar
to a resister and be clamped down, senses the heat where it is clamped.
Normally they open up (too hot, plugged/restricted exhaust, lint
build-up), but maybe it has shifted or shorted to the clamp area.
